On April 23, Robin Brooks, Brookings’ senior fellow, appeared on CNBC’s ‘The Exchange’ to talk about oil prices and which factors are keeping the prices where they are.

He was of the view that there are two things going on at the present, with the first being a physical shortage. On the other hand, there exist expectations that the war and the standoff between Iran and the United States will end sometime soon. The markets are thus pricing in these two factors in the short-dated physical market, so that is oil for delivery. Oil prices are a little bit higher, but according to him, in the futures market, oil prices would be a little bit lower because markets rationally expect this war to end sometime soon.

Brooks also talked about how demand destruction is a real thing in these circumstances, in terms of how quickly people can substitute oil with other things or stop using it altogether. He thinks that we are now finding out that these elasticities are somewhat higher, and so when we hear scary numbers like $150 or $200 in the market, it turns out that people are making an unrealistic assumption for this price elasticity, and basically assuming that people are stuck with oil, when in reality, we are seeing that they are not.

8.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B)

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B) is one of the best copper stocks to invest in now. On April 21, Canaccord lifted the price target on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B) to C$14 from C$13.50 while maintaining a Buy rating on the shares.

In a separate development,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B) provided an operational update and first-quarter production results for Florence Copper and the Gibraltar Mine on April 14. It reported that Gibraltar produced a total of 30.0 million pounds of copper and 717 thousand pounds of molybdenum in the first quarter, reflecting a growth of 50% and 113% over the same period in 2025. Management stated that the copper grades in the quarter were in line with the life of mine average grade, and recoveries improved to 83%. However, copper sales in the quarter were 27 million pounds, slightly lower than production, primarily due to shipment timing.

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B) further stated that the results from Gibraltar reflected a solid quarter, with operating results generally in line with the company’s expectations. Production included 733 thousand pounds of copper cathode from the Gibraltar SX/EW plant, which operated continuously through the winter months.

Taseko Mines Ltd (NYSEAMERICAN:TGB) is a mining company involved in the acquisition, development, and operation of mineral deposits. The company holds an interest in the Gibraltar, Florence Copper, Aley Niobium, Yellowhead, New Prosperity, and Harmony projects.

7. BHP Group Limited (NYSE:BHP)

BHP Group Limited (NYSE:BHP) is one of the best copper stocks to invest in now. In its operational review for the nine months ended March 31, 2026, BHP Group Limited  (NYSE:BHP) reported that total copper production decreased 3% to 1,461 kt, with the copper production guidance for fiscal year 2026 remaining unchanged at between 1,900 and 2,000 kt. The company now expects it to be in the upper half of the range. BHP Group Limited (NYSE:BHP) further reported that its balance sheet remains strong, and in the last month, it realized ~US$4.8 billion through the completion of the Antamina silver streaming transaction and finalising the divestment of Carajás, along with the cash received in relation to the earlier divestment of Blackwater and Daunia.

BHP Group Limited (NYSE:BHP) also reported that in April, it completed a silver streaming transaction with Wheaton Precious Metals and received total upfront consideration of US$4.3 billion. It also finalised the divestment of the Carajás assets with US$240 million received on completion, along with cash adjustments, with potential for up to an additional US$225 million to be received as contingent payments based on performance targets.

BHP Group Limited (NYSE:BHP) is involved in the exploration, production, development, and processing of copper, iron ore, and metallurgical coal. Its operations are divided into the Copper, Iron Ore, and Coal segments. The Copper segment encompasses the mining of copper, silver, gold, lead, zinc, molybdenum, and uranium.

6. Rio Tinto Group (NYSE:RIO)

Rio Tinto Group (NYSE:RIO) is one of the best copper stocks to invest in now. JPMorgan lifted the price target on Rio Tinto Group (NYSE:RIO) to 7,200 GBp from 7,030 GBp on April 22, setting a Neutral rating on the shares. The rating update came after the company released production results for fiscal Q1 2026 on April 21, reporting that operating excellence drove 9% year-over-year copper equivalent production growth across its portfolio, with the Oyu Tolgoi copper mine continuing to ramp up according to plan. Rio Tinto Group’s (NYSE:RIO) integrated aluminium business also delivered a solid performance, and the company attained the historic land exchange at Resolution Copper, with its project team focused on the next phase of one of the world’s largest untapped copper deposits.

Rio Tinto Group (NYSE:RIO) further reported that copper production grew 9% year-over-year, driven by the continued successful ramp-up of Oyu Tolgoi, with drilling at Resolution underway after the completion of the land exchange in March. Iron ore yielded the second-highest fiscal Q1 Pilbara production since 2018, up 13% year-over-year, with sales up 2% year-over-year.

Rio Tinto Group (NYSE:RIO) explores, mines, and processes mineral resources. Its operations are divided into the following business segments: Copper, Iron Ore, Aluminium, and Minerals.
